PODCAST: Dharma Food

July 04, 2014

Dharma Discourse by John Daido Loori, Roshi



A great miracle is present any time we take a meal: to eat is to receive life and merge with the universe. In a very real way, what nourishes us–whether it’s food for our body or food for our heart and mind–has the potential to nourish others. When wisdom and compassion fill our body and mind, then this is what we offer to all beings.


The koan in this talk is “Xinyang’s Sweet Melons,†of the collection Koans of the Way of Reality. This discourse was given at Zen Mountain Monastery in June 2007.
